Classification of Tile Table Test responses_ Adapted from Hongo et al8

ResponseHaemodynamics
Type 1. Mixed.Fall in HR <40 bpm or systolic BP <80 mmHg; no asystole or bradycardia.
Type 2. Cardioinhibition – A or BSevere bradycardia (B) or Asystole (A)
Type 3. Vasodepression.Fall in systolic BP <80 mmHg without fall in HR.
